In "The American Reformed Cattle Doctor," George H. Dadd presents a compelling exploration of veterinary medicine, combining practical guidance with a keen understanding of burgeoning agricultural practices in 19th-century America. The book is characterized by its pedagogical style, richly infused with detailed case studies and innovative treatment techniques, reflecting the era's transition towards a more scientific approach to livestock care. Dadd delves into the relationship between livestock management and economic prosperity, illustrating how veterinary interventions can significantly impact agricultural productivity and, by extension, society as a whole. George H. Dadd, a prominent figure within the veterinary community of his time, possessed a profound passion for improving animal health that stemmed from his extensive background in both agriculture and medicine. His experiences as a practicing veterinarian amidst the challenges of cattle diseases and farming methods likely influenced the insights he provides in this work. Dadd's commitment to reforming veterinary practices is evident throughout, making his insights not only timely but essential to the agricultural context of the period. This book is highly recommended for readers interested in the historical intersection of agriculture and veterinary science, as well as for modern practitioners seeking inspiration from foundational practices. "The American Reformed Cattle Doctor" serves not only as a resource but also as a testament to the evolving understanding of animal welfare, making it a valuable addition to any agricultural or veterinary library.
